摘要

Abstract

The safe operation of penstocks in hydro-plant is unneglectable. A monitoring system for the safe opera-tion of hydro-plant penstocks is designed in this research based on analyzing the present situation and problems in the monitoring of penstocks safe operation and clarifying the design principles. Two monitoring system structures based on wired LAN (local area network) and wireless network are proposed, and the compositions are shown by diagrams. The system is described in aspects of working principles, functional modules, program design and etc., and in particular, the test point arrangement is expounded. The function relationship for the vibration response transfer between penstocks and expansion joint is also briefly analyzed. The system offers a reference for the safety monitoring of penstocks in hydro-plant.
